# Building Access — Visitor Handling

New starters: read this before your first desk shift at Quillstone Analytics.

- All visitors sign in at the front desk. No exceptions.
- Issue a red lanyard. Visitors must be escorted at all times.
- Check photo ID against the booking in VisitTrack.
- Deliveries go to the loading dock, not the lobby.
- At sign-out, collect the lanyard and log the time.

If a visitor needs the accessible lift lobby, escort them yourself and use the door code below.

badge for hahog-kajop: bdg-OOCJJ-0

Changelog — Gatewarden 2.8: canary deploy gating defaults have changed. The error-rate threshold is now evaluated over a sliding window rather than fixed buckets, the minimum bake time has been lengthened, and automatic rollback now triggers on latency regressions as well as error spikes. Existing pipelines inherit the new defaults unless overridden per service. Release managers should review any services with custom gates before the next train. The new default gating configuration follows.

service settings:
ralael:
  pin: 7453
  tenant: zorath
  seal: seal_087806e4
  metrics_host: metrics.ralael.paliqworks.example
  standby_team: fraath
  escalation: praok-istiel
  nonce: 10e083

## Further Reading

The Brindlecote archiver moves cold storage buckets to glacier-tier after 180 days of inactivity. Review the lifecycle policy module before approving changes here — retention rules are enforced in two places and must stay in sync. Restores are asynchronous and billed per request, so batch them. Manifest format, tombstone handling, and the restore SLA are all covered on the internal design page.

operations page: https://confluence.lumicsys.internal/projects/display/projects/display

TICKET: Order-cutoff drift on Crumbline prod. The bakery cutoff rule in prod no longer matches what's in the repo — someone hand-edited the cutoff from 14:00 to 16:30 during the Maplewick holiday rush and never reverted. Staging still enforces 14:00, so order batching differs between environments and reconciliation fails nightly. Do not patch by hand again. Reconcile against source control. Current prod values for reference:

deployment values, bahop-tahog:
[kasvan]
port = 11211
team = kasdor
host = kasvan.orvexforge.example
region = lower-3
access_code = ac_76e68d
timeout_ms = 2000